Suspects arrested for felony theft

Shreveport police arrested two people for allegedly cashing in pawn tickets that were in a wallet that was reported stolen on Sept. 27. 

 

Warren Freeman, 33, and David Pope, 52, both of Shreveport have been charged with felony theft and criminal conspiracy for a scheme that involved the cashing of the victim's three pawn tickets. The pawn tickets were for a Rolex watch, a sapphire ring and two guns. The items were valued at nearly $10,000.

 

The suspects reportedly got the guns out of pawn and sold them to someone in Haughton. They have since been recovered. Meanwhile, the suspects allegedly sold the other two pawn tickets to someone else for the remaining items.

 

Both Freeman and Pope were booked into the Shreveport City Jail, and an investigation is currently underway to find the third person involved in this incident.
